2012-11-26 13 views
11

sto ricevendo il seguente errore:Errore nella produzione solo - "Il valore specificato non è un'istanza di tipo 'Edm.Int32' Nome del parametro: il valore"

The specified value is not an instance of type 'Edm.Int32' 
Parameter name: value 

mentre utilizzando il framework entità. Credo che questo è un problema di proiezione con le enumerazioni come accennato in precedenza nella seguente domanda:

Entity framework mapping enum : The specified value is not an instance of type 'Edm.Int32' Parameter name: value

Quello che mi sono confuso su Is, il mio codice funziona perfettamente sul mio PC locale, ma non appena il codice viene pubblicato sul server di produzione, il server genera quegli errori. Mi sto assicurando che il mio riferimento all'entità quadro venga copiato sul server (EF 4.4) e nient'altro viene memorizzato nella cache ecc.

C'è qualcosa che devo controllare sul server di produzione per farlo funzionare?

+8

Sei in esecuzione .NET Framework 4.5 sulla propria macchina locale, mentre .NET Framework 4 sul server di produzione? – Pawel

+0

Ciao, sembra che il server sia su 4 e che il mio pc abbia 4.5 installato. Suppongo che questo sia il motivo, garrr. Grazie – Hercules

risposta

Problemi correlati